How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Arlington?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 76016 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,471 | $1,068 | $2,640 |
| 76016 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,895 | $1,599 | $3,410 |
| 76016 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,651 | $3,651 | $3,651 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 76016 ZIP Code
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in 76016?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in 76016 range from $815 to $8,159,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$1,599 to $3,410.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$3,651 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$637.
